#a567f6 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a567f6 is composed of 64.7% red, 40.4% green and 96.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 32.9% cyan, 58.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 266 degrees, a saturation of 88.8% and a lightness of 68.4%. #a567f6 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ffceff with #4b00ed. Closest websafe color is: #9966ff.

Shades and Tints of #a567f6

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#07010f is the darkest color, while #fdfbff is the lightest one.

Tones of #a567f6

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#aeabb2 is the less saturated color, while #a461fc is the most saturated one.
